    Why Obsession Happens and Why Fighting It Makes It Worse with Kirsten Aut

    Being obsessed with someone can be so embarrassing. Frankly, you barely even know this person but somehow your brain has decided that this person is now the main character of your life. Been there, done that.  In this episode, I sit down with my coach, Kirsten Aut to talk about obsession in a way that feels honest, relatable, and way less shameful. We unpack why obsession happens, why trying to “just stop thinking about it” never works, and how desire, fantasy, and attachment get all tangled together when someone lights up your nervous system just enough to throw you off balance. If you have ever thought, “Why am I like this?” or caught yourself spiraling over someone you barely dated, this episode will make you feel seen, understood, and a lot less alone.     Great Sex Start with a Good Conversation with Dr. Tara

    Talking about sex should not be this hard, and yet for so many people, it still is. In this episode, I sit down with Dr. Tara, tenured professor of relational sexual communication, host of the Luvbites podcast, and author of How Do You Like It?, to talk about what actually makes a sex life and a relationship work. We cover everything from why emotional safety is the real prerequisite for good communication, to how shame shows up in our relationships long before we ever talk about kink. Dr. Tara shares what she teaches her university students about sexual communication across the lifespan, from sexual debut to long-term partnership, aging, and everything in between. We talk about why most people were never taught how to talk about sex, money, or desire, and how that lack of language quietly impacts intimacy. If you have ever struggled to ask for what you want, felt disconnected from a partner, or wished there was a guidebook for navigating intimacy, this episode will give you clarity, language, and a lot to reflect on.     Q&A With My Dom Part 2: What Makes a Good Dom?

    "The number one thing about being a Dom is you need to have the best interest of the other person in mind.You cannot take advantage of the other person because of their submissive role." In this episode, we're continuing the conversation about finding Doms, and what actually makes a good one. Spoiler: it's not about being the strictest or the loudest, it's about showing up consistently, knowing when to admit you're wrong, and understanding that feelings can (and will) change how you play. We dive into what he's actually looking for in a submissive, how he deals with performance anxiety without spiraling, and why sometimes the best thing a Dom can do is pause the whole D/S dynamic. If you've been wondering what separates a good Dom from someone who just talks a big game, or you're trying to level up your own leadership without losing your mind, you'll definitely enjoy this episode.     When Your ADHD Brain Meets Your Kinky Side with Cate Osborn

    What happens when your ADHD brain meets your kink identity? Turns out, they have a lot more in common than you might think. In this episode, I sit down with Cate Osborne, also known as Catieosaurus, sex educator, content creator, and author of The ADHD Field Guide for Adults, to talk about how neurodivergence shapes intimacy, communication, and play. Cate shares her story of being diagnosed with ADHD at 30 and how that discovery changed everything: from her relationships to her career to the way she experiences pleasure. We dive into rejection sensitivity, safe words, aftercare, and why kink can be such a powerful framework for neurodivergent people to feel seen, understood, and safe. Cate also shares insights from her new book, a practical (and very funny) guide to adulting with ADHD, and why she believes self-compassion is one of the most underrated forms of aftercare. If you’ve ever felt “too much,” struggled to ask for what you need, or wanted to understand how kink and neurodivergence overlap, this episode will make you feel a little less alone and a lot more understood.
